Ristretto

Ristretto is a lightweight and fast image viewer designed for the Xfce desktop environment. It allows users to quickly view, scroll through, and perform basic operations on image files, making it an essential tool for everyday photo browsing.

Viewnior

Viewnior is a lightweight and speedy image viewer designed for GNU/Linux operating systems. It prioritizes simplicity and performance, offering essential features for image browsing and viewing, including fullscreen mode, slideshows, and basic image manipulation, without being burdened by complex functionalities. by Siyan Panayotov

Ristretto

Ristretto

Analysis & Comparison

Advantages

Very fast and lightweight.
Simple and intuitive user interface.
Includes useful basic editing and batch processing features.
Excellent integration with the Xfce desktop environment.

Limitations

Limited advanced editing capabilities.
Photo organization features are basic compared to dedicated tools.
Viewnior

Viewnior

Analysis & Comparison

Advantages

Extremely fast image loading and navigation.
Very low system resource consumption.
Simple and intuitive user interface.
Effective fullscreen and slideshow modes.
Useful command line support.

Limitations

Limited built-in image editing capabilities.
Lacks advanced features like batch processing or extensive file management.
User interface is minimalist, which may not appeal to all users.
